QUEEN MARY'S WELL | Queen Mary's Well Queen Mary's Well |
A Galloway Esq Glasgow Rev [Reverend] Mr Storie Minister of Carmunnock Mr Stewart Windlaw |
010.11 | A spring well which issues out of a rock, in the brae to the south of Castlemilk. According to the "Old Statistical account" it was at this spot that Queen Mary viewed the Battle of Langside in 1568. The view obtained of Langside from here, is not by any means so good as from the Courthill of Cathcart from which, according to Dr [Doctor] Smiths account, she witnessed the same engagement__ |
